COURSE DESCRIPTION
The Substation Operations School will provide participants with an opportunity to learn about the operations of a substation. This course will cover information and experiences to help recognize and eliminate potential hazards that arise within a substation. The Information covered will guide participants to a safer, more fulfilling career.
COURSE OUTLINE
- Introduction to Substations
- Substation Components:
- Transformers
- Circuit Breakers
- Circuit Switchers
- Disconnects
- DC Systems
- Grounding Grids
- Electric Systems Protection
- Substation Safety
- Substation Operations and Switching
- Breaker Operations
- Load Tap Changers and Regulator Operations
- Personal Protective Grounding
- Battery Maintenance
- Basic Math and Calculations
- Electrical Systems Distribution Control Equipment
- Breaker Station
- Reclosure Station
- Single-phase Voltage Regulator Station
- Single-phase Reclosure/Trip Saver Station
- Reclosures
- Sectionalizers
- Regulators
- Capacitor Banks
This school is not intended to certify an individual as outlined in (a) (2) (vii) of the 1910.269 Electrical Power Generation Transmission and Distribution Standard.
